Lighting apparatus and projection type display, and driving method therefor
First Claim
1. A lighting apparatus used for lighting an optical modulation device in a projection type display, comprising:
- a light source emitting light;
a first fly-eye lens;
a second fly-eye lens comprising a plurality of lenses which include a first lens and a second lens; and
a movable shading plate for adjusting an amount of the light emitted to the optical modulation device by cutting off at least a portion of the light emitted from the light source, the movable shading plate being arranged between the first fly-eye lens and the second fly-eye lens, whereinthe amount of light emitted to the optical modulation device varies in accordance with a movement of the shading plate, andan area of the first lens that is shaded by the movable shading plate is different from an area of the second lens that is shaded by the movable shading plate.

Abstract
A lighting apparatus used for a projection type display is provided, which can change the incident ray volume to an optical modulation device without changing the optical output intensity of the lamp, and can exhibit excellent effects in expressive power of an image and adaptability to the use environment. The lighting apparatus of the present invention comprises; a light source, two fly-eye lenses constituting a uniform lighting device, and a shading plate arranged between these fly-eye lenses and constituting a dimming device for adjusting the amount of light of the outgoing light from the light source. The angle of inclination of the shading plate is controlled based on an image signal supplied to the optical modulation device, thereby enabling adjustment of the amount of light.
